Terrace Sealing in Tacoma, WA
Terrace sealing services involve applying protective coatings to outdoor terrace surfaces to help prevent damage from weather, moisture, and daily wear. This service is suitable for a variety of projects, including residential patios, balcony decks, and other outdoor living spaces made of concrete, stone, or tile. Proper sealing can enhance the appearance of the surface, making it easier to clean and maintain while extending its lifespan. Property owners typically want to understand the types of sealants used, the preparation process, and how sealing can protect their investment over time.
Before requesting terrace sealing services, homeowners should consider the current condition of their outdoor surfaces, including any existing damage or signs of wear. It's important to know whether the surface needs cleaning or repairs prior to sealing, as well as the recommended frequency for re-sealing to maintain optimal protection. Understanding the differences between sealant options and their suitability for specific materials can also help property owners make informed decisions to ensure their terrace remains durable and visually appealing.

Terrace Sealing Questions
What is terrace sealing? Terrace sealing involves applying a protective coating to surfaces to prevent water penetration and damage, enhancing durability.
Which surfaces can be sealed? Commonly sealed surfaces include concrete, stone, and wood decks to improve weather resistance and longevity.
Why should property owners consider terrace sealing? Sealing helps protect the terrace from moisture, staining, and wear, maintaining its appearance and structural integrity.
How often should a terrace be resealed? Reapplication is typically recommended every few years, depending on the surface type and exposure conditions.
